Transaction 78658ff70d02e4402eaf61f9f0b7bb6ecc17135f22fe48756b88eed7f96b81b4

3 Input
2 Outputs
  • 78658ff70d02e4402eaf61f9f0b7bb6ecc17135f22fe48756b88eed7f96b81b4:0
  • value  4477236
    address  15y1jt7urneHCW41kscKw3anVZXZmUpwPn
  • 78658ff70d02e4402eaf61f9f0b7bb6ecc17135f22fe48756b88eed7f96b81b4:1
  • value  25053463
    address  3MEeNvhyj5xVtD5X6vsPmuBJqe8CV2U8Yc